Online Turbidity Meter FM-OTM-A100

Online Turbidity Meter FM-OTM-A100

Online Turbidity Meter FM-OTM-A100 offers measurement range of 0 to 4000 NTU for precise water quality analysis. It operates efficiently within temperature 0 to 450C ensuring accurate performance in diverse environmental conditions. Fison’s Turbidity Meter is equipped with digital communication interface, for efficient data management. It utilizes Infrared absorption for minimizing interference from colour variations in water sample.

Frequently Asked Question

1: How is turbidity measured in this device?

It uses infrared absorption and scattering technology to minimize color interference, ensuring accurate turbidity readings in NTU (Nephelometric Turbidity Units).

2: What if the device fails to communicate via RS485?

If it is not communicating well, please confirm proper wiring and terminal resistance, matching baud rate, address, and parity settings on your MODBUS controller, sensor is powered and functioning.

5: What maintenance is required?

Maintenance usually includes regular sensor cleaning to remove biofilm or debris, calibration checks using standard solutions, verifying optical window clarity and system diagnostics.

6: How does Fison online turbidity meters work?

Our Online Turbidity Meters operate based on the nephelometric method, where a light beam is directed into the water and a sensor measures the light scattered at a 90° angle. The amount of scattered light correlates with the concentration of suspended particles.
